**Responsibilities**:

- Conduct comprehensive assessments of patients before, during, and after dialysis treatment, including vital signs, fluid status, and overall well-being.
- Administer medications, including intravenous medications, as prescribed by the physician during dialysis treatment, ensuring accuracy and adherence to medication protocols.
- Monitor patients' dialysis treatment, including machine setup, access cannulation, and monitoring of dialysis parameters to ensure safe and effective therapy.
- Assess and manage patients' vascular access sites, such as fistulas, grafts, or catheters, including care, assessment for complications, and infection control measures.
- Collaborate with the interdisciplinary healthcare team to develop and implement individualized care plans for each patient, ensuring continuity and coordination of care.
- Educate patients and their families about dialysis treatment, including the purpose, procedure, and potential complications, as well as self-care techniques and dietary restrictions.
- Perform routine and specialized nursing procedures related to dialysis, such as blood sampling, fluid removal, and dialyzer reprocessing, adhering to established protocols and infection control measures.
- Monitor and document patients' response to dialysis treatment, including vital signs, laboratory results, and any adverse reactions or complications, maintaining accurate and thorough documentation.
- Respond promptly and effectively to medical emergencies that may arise during dialysis treatment, implementing appropriate interventions and alerting the healthcare team.
- Provide emotional support and counseling to patients and their families, addressing their concerns, promoting a positive and supportive environment, and facilitating patient engagement in their care.
